    Saxotrader pros & cons

    I had an account with Saxo Bank in Australia about 2 years ago. I had to close the account because Saxo failed to get approval to operate on a retail basis in Australia. IMO they have a great platform, but their fees are high. I did not trade with them actively enough to reach any conclusions...
